Story summary
- The New Zealand government announced a plan to curb methamphetamine harm after rising use, noting meth consumption rose from 732 kg in 2023 to 1,434 kg in 2024.
- Justice Minister Paul Goldsmith outlined the plan, with The Drug Foundation welcoming the health-focused approach.
- A $30 million investment over four years will support communities affected by meth.
